Abstract

Effect of alkaloid extract of Peganum harmala seeds on Ocimium basilicum germination was investigated at different concentrations viz., 0, 10, 50, 250 and 500 µ g/L, The effect of glycoside chemical compounds varied between the control and treatment groups. The number of Alkaloid compounds of Peganum harmala revealed 78 chemical compounds, The main compounds in control treatment were 71 whereas the treatment recorded63, 49, 41, and42 chemical compounds in10, 50, 250and500 µ g/L, respectively. The main compounds in control Treatment were beta.-Carboline, 5-methoxy- (15.07422) was recorded, and the compound the lowest percentage of Dodecanoic acid 0.166245, the main compound in10 Concentration Hexadecanoic acid, 2-hydroxy-1-(hydroxymethyl) ethyl ester (19.09388646) ,and the compound the lowest percentage Phytyl, 2-methylbutanoate (0.194346544) , the main compound in50 Concentration Hexadecanoic acid, 2-hydroxy-1-(hydroxymethyl)ethyl ester(23.70323231) and the compound the lowest percentage Neophytadiene(0.291812048 )the main compound in250 Concentration Octadecanoic acid, 2,3-dihydroxypropyl ester(12.89648812), 9,12,15-Octadecatrienoic acid, methyl ester, (Z,Z,Z)-( 0.298995853) the main compound in500 Concentration Harmine(29.0666794) dl-.alpha.-Tocopherol(0.349489537).
